Airsoft Rifle Product Details
Evike Airsoft – A&K Mk12 SPR Airsoft AEG Sniper Rifle (Model: SPR Mod 1)
Length: 930mm
Inner Barrel: 390mm
Magazine Capacity: 250rd Hi-Capacity. Works with Matrix, G&G, Tokyo Marui and other compatible M4 / M16 Series Airsoft AEG Magazines
Thread Direction: 14mm Negative
Gearbox: Ver 2 Full Metal, Fully Upgradeable
Motor: Long Type
Fire Modes: Semi/Full-Auto, Safety
Battery: 9.6v Small Butterfly Type recommended (Battery not included. Wired to stock with Small Tamiya connector)
Hopup: Yes, Adjustable
Package Includes: Gun, Magazine, Manual

Airsoft Gun Maintenance
The gun should be maintained following basic airsoft weapon care and cleaning techniques. This includes:
- Cleaning up the airsoft weapon’s chamber and barrel and keeping the bore free of grime and blockages
- Drying the weapon if it is wet, operated in the rain, or immersed in water
- Using silicone oil to oil the inner barrel parts, valves, gaskets, and other moving gun parts to keep them lubed and functioning properly
- Switching out well-worn elements and parts when they cease to function
- Servicing and lubricating the hop-up system, hop-up nub, and bucking
- Keeping the airsoft gun in a well-built, discreet rifle case
- Make sure your adjustments and FPS limits are within tournament’s requirements if you modify the gun
Airsoft Gun Upgrades
Here are a handful of tips to take note of if you are interested in improving your weapon. This gun might work with internal parts and gun components from various custom airsoft gun part producers. When adding airsoft gun upgrades for durability, you generally have to improve a number of sets of related weapon parts at the same time.
Normal AEG airsoft gun upgrades can include things like:
- Replacing the AEG gearbox components for enhanced durability
- Replacing the AEG spring for amplified FPS
- Upgrading gearbox internals like the gearset, piston, cylinder head, bushings, tappet plate, and trigger
- Improving electrical internal wiring consisting of low resistance circuitry, an upgraded battery, a high-torque AEG motor, and use of a smart electronic gate system with an electronic trigger solution
For spring airsoft rifles, upgradable parts can include:
- The spring – replace with a more powerful, irregular pitch spring like a M160
- Trigger group – upgrade the trigger group and bolt mechanisms for resilience

Airsoft Rifle Strategies
Airsoft rifles are very powerful weapons. They can fire airsoft BBs over 140+ feet. Airsoft rifles like the weapon have broad uses on the airsoft field from close quarters combat (CQB) fire fights (remember the safest minimum engagement distances and rules) along with long-range engagements. For close quarters, hold the rifle in such a way where you can quickly see through the sights and shoot at targets. This includes using the rifle’s rear stock to shoulder the airsoft weapon in addition to holding the rifle at vectors away from your cover.
An additional method to shoot this brand rifle in close-range environments is to clamp the stock (or back of the gun) between your bicep and body to shorten the total length of the airsoft gun in front of you. This method is handy to keep the weapon nearer to your body when using the weapon on fields which allow players to play with airsoft rifles inside for room to room clearing and close quarters fighting.
When shooting the Evike Airsoft – A&K Mk12 SPR Airsoft AEG Sniper Rifle (Model: SPR Mod 1) rifle over 100 feet, shoulder the gun’s buttstock for a firm and steady shooting stance. This will give you the very best precision for shooting airsoft BBs over longer ranges at 30+ meters.
